
U.S. Army
Blunt, John W.
ConflictCivil War
RankBrevet Major
Year of Action1864
Unit/CommandCompany K, 6th New York Cavalry
HometownNew York
Citation
Voluntarily led a charge across a narrow bridge over the creek, against the lines of the enemy.
